We establish sharp Sobolev inequalities of order four on Euclidean d-balls for d greater than or equal to four. When d=4, our inequality generalizes the classical second order Lebedev-Milin inequality on Euclidean 2-balls. Our method relies on the use of scattering theory on hyperbolic d-balls. Motivated by a recent work of Ache and Chang concerning the sharp Sobolev trace inequality and Lebedev-Milin inequalities of order four on the Euclidean unit ball, we derive such inequalities on the Euclidean unit ball for higher order derivatives. Motivated by Perelman's Pseudo Locality Theorem for the Ricci flow, we prove that if a Riemannian manifold has Ricci curvature bounded below in a metric ball which moreover has almost maximal volume, then in a smaller ball (in a quantified sense) it holds an almost-euclidean isoperimetric inequality. We prove that the space of smooth Riemannian metrics on the three-ball with non-negative Ricci curvature and strictly convex boundary is path connected; and, moreover, that the associated moduli space (i.e., modulo orientation-preserving diffeomorphisms of the three-ball) is contractible. We carry out calculations of Orlicz cohomology for some basic Riemannian manifolds (the real line, the hyperbolic plane, the ball). Relationship between Orlicz cohomology and Poincaré--Sobolev--Orlicz-type inequalities is discussed.
